Mission-driven research is no substitute for discovery science

Impact usually originates in discoveries by smart people who could not possibly have dreamed of 바카라사이트 application, says Douglas Kell

There is no doubt that 바카라사이트 coming squeeze on global public finances will test governments¡¯ commitment to science and research like never before. No doubt it will also tempt 바카라사이트m to tie whatever funding 바카라사이트y do release ever more closely to particular industries and challenges.

Indeed, according to Steve Fuller, Auguste Comte professor of social epistemology at 바카라사이트 University of Warwick. ¡°바카라사이트 time is ripe for a radical, multinational rethink of why taxpayers should be funding research at all¡±.

He suggests that 바카라사이트 best results are promised by outcome-driven programmes, such as those pursued by 바카라사이트 US Defense Advanced Research Projects Agency (and its forthcoming UK version) because devolving research agendas to scientists has ¡°a poor record of success¡±.

The facts in 바카라사이트 UK are o바카라사이트rwise, however. Such a devolution, commonly referred to (however inaccurately) as 바카라사이트 Haldane Principle, is designed precisely to let 바카라사이트 best work thrive without 바카라사이트 political interference that might be used to fund pork-barrelling and pet projects of little scientific (or, indeed, economic) value.

This independence of research funding agencies has seen 바카라사이트 UK punch far above its weight given 바카라사이트 relatively low proportion of GDP 바카라사이트 country spends on R&D (even 바카라사이트 government¡¯s pre-pandemic pledge to double public spending over 바카라사이트 next five years is part of an ambition just to get overall spending up to 바카라사이트 OECD average).

As well as 바카라사이트 discoveries that investigator-driven projects make, 바카라사이트y also provide 바카라사이트 postdoctorally trained person power that is 바카라사이트 bedrock of innovation. I have no problems with research designed to solve problems (and I have started two technology companies that are still trading), nor of regional funding structures. Indeed, taxes from 바카라사이트 L?nder in Germany are 바카라사이트 backbone of much of 바카라사이트 more applied funding of 바카라사이트 Helmholtz Institutes, major sources of innovation, jobs and wealth creation in that country. However, such funding streams should be additional to those for discovery research (often meaninglessly referred to as ¡°blue skies¡± research), not substitutes for it.

Fuller points out 바카라사이트 possibility that ¡°applied¡± research, such as Pasteur¡¯s, can lead to breakthroughs in fundamental understanding. I agree with him that 바카라사이트 distinction between basic and applied research is artificial ¨C a famous aphorism of Nobel laureate Sydney Brenner is to 바카라사이트 effect that 바카라사이트re are only two kinds of research: applied and not yet applied ¨C but he draws 바카라사이트 wrong conclusion in assuming that it is 바카라사이트 best or only route.

Governments of whatever stripe have, for decades, desired quick wins. But 바카라사이트se are close to impossible for scientists to deliver. What ¡°impact¡± science does deliver usually originates a decade or two earlier in discoveries by smart people who could not possibly have dreamed of 바카라사이트 applications that emerged. The entire bioeconomy is based on discovery research that enabled DNA cloning, 바카라사이트 syn바카라사이트sis and sequencing of DNA and proteins, recombinant protein production, 바카라사이트 massive boosting of agricultural productivity, and so on. Such research has now enabled 바카라사이트 emergence of syn바카라사이트tic biology.?

This is why a from 2010 by Haskel and Wallis showed that ¡°for maximum market sector productivity impact government innovation policy should focus on direct spending on research councils¡±. In ano바카라사이트r Brenner aphorism, ¡°science advances by new techniques, new developments and new ideas, probably in that order¡±. Take deep learning (in 바카라사이트 form of large, artificial neural nets, ANNs), commonly bandied about nowadays as ¡°AI¡±. This has major origins in work in 바카라사이트 1940s by Donald Hebb (Hebbian learning), leading in 바카라사이트 1980s to what were 바카라사이트n 바카라사이트 most frequent kinds of ANNs: nonlinear multilayer perceptrons.

When 바카라사이트 larger versions of 바카라사이트se turned out to be hard or impossible to train, 바카라사이트 field mostly stood still for almost two decades. But it was kept alive chiefly by three ¡°believers¡± (Geoffrey Hinton, Yoshua Bengio and Yann Le Cun), who continued to receive limited funding. Only with 바카라사이트 advent of new architectures, new algorithms, much larger training sets and massively increased computer power did 바카라사이트 modern deep learning revolution take off. The results ¨C including written and spoken natural language processing, image understanding, driverless cars and world-leading computational Go masters ¨C are already spectacular, but only countries that retained and developed expertise in e-science were immediately able to reap 바카라사이트 economic benefits ¨C which will be massive.

Curiously, e-science, agritech, autonomous robotic systems and syn바카라사이트tic biology are four of 바카라사이트 ¡°eight great technologies¡± championed by 바카라사이트 UK¡¯s former minister for universities and science, Lord Willetts. These secured some ?600 million in extra funding in 2013, despite 바카라사이트 cuts, delivered entirely via 바카라사이트 research councils. It is fine for politicians to recognise 바카라사이트 importance of major areas (and provide 바카라사이트 extra funding for 바카라사이트m). Indeed, even research councils spend about half 바카라사이트ir funds in ¡°grand challenge¡± areas, but 바카라사이트 selection of what to fund 바카라사이트rein must be left to experts.

The structure of 바카라사이트 UK system is not broken. All that has been lacking is 바카라사이트 wherewithal and will to fund it properly over extended periods. It may be that at a certain level of funding, quality begins to drop, but 바카라사이트 present success rate for UK funders is barely 20 per cent, when at least twice that fraction of applications are of international quality.

In o바카라사이트r words, we are firmly in 바카라사이트 linear part of 바카라사이트 curve relating economic benefit to science funding: more input leads to more output. It is good to see that recognised in 바카라사이트 government¡¯s recent funding pledges, but it must hold firm on 바카라사이트m.

Governments that wish to reap 바카라사이트 economic benefits of research should learn from history and ignore advice to upend systems that have long been shown to work extremely well.
